What's Happening?
Liverpool is reportedly close to securing a deal for Dara Jikiemi, a promising 16-year-old defender from Celtic. Jikiemi has turned down a new contract offer from Celtic, indicating his intention to join Liverpool. This move is part of Liverpool's strategy
to strengthen their defensive lineup, following recent signings aimed at securing the club's future in central defense. Jikiemi is expected to join Liverpool's under-18 team initially, with plans for his development within the club's ranks.
